instrument for data collection was Students’ Perception and Attitude
Questionnaire (SPAQ) which was adopted and modified from the original one used
by Uba [10]. The questionnaire made up of sixty-six items on the whole
comprised three sections. Section A comprising six question was designed to
elicit personal details or demographic data and sought intimation on age, sex,
class, school location and parents occupational and educational attainment (use
to determine Socio-economic status). Section B which dealt with perception,
consists of thirty Likert type items (15 positive and 15 negative) focusing on
several aspects of educational, personal-social and career guidance and
counseling services. The last section, C made of thirty items (15 positive and
15 negative) concerned students attitudes towards some facets of school
counseling programmes.
